事件委托对于在这样的情况下,及其方便:
假设:一个父亲有多个不同的孩子,并且这些孩子相互之间所做的事件互不影响。,最简单的方法就是使用事件委托。这么说大家可能还不太明白。
看下面的例子:
结构部分
<div class="box">
<h1>1</h1>
<div>2</div>
<p>3</p>
<i>4</i>
<center>5</center>
</div>
js和jquery都可以用,思想相同
<script type="text/javascript">
$(".box").click(function(ev){
$target=ev.target;
console.log($target);
console.log($target.nodeName);
console.log($target.innerHTML);
})
</script>
既可以弹出标签名。又可以弹出内容,所以接下来怎么操作里面的内容,就十分的方便了